Immigration Enforcement Rattles the Cannabis Industry
Season 2025
Episode 423
Federal agents raided Glass House Farms in Camarillo and Carpinteria, arresting more than 360 workers and recovering 14 minors. The sweeps rattled the legal cannabis industry as the UFW urged non-citizens to avoid cannabis jobs. With 83,000 employed and $4.9B in sales, the sector faces fresh uncertainty over federal enforcement.
